Originally Posted by Ryeno
So you blacked out the cornering lights and are now putting hids in? I guess that wont blind anyone since your tints are very dark.

Yes their is a better way. First thing hook up your low beam hid kit with a relay harness (from your writing it sounds like your not using one, btw if you need to make one google it, its really easy). That'll take stress off your oem wires since the power will come directly from the battery. Now one of your oem low beam harness's are no longer being used (Odds are its the passnager side). Now attach a second relay harness to that harness and use that for your fog lights.

Originally Posted by Ryeno
Ya you could do that. Honestly i would just use halogen bulbs in my fog lights. I think hid fogs are a waste but thats just me.

Anyways i would go to your local electronic store. I think kraggen wanted like 15 for a relay harness and i got it for like 5 at my local store. Plus stuff like female spade adapters and quick splices make connecting everything a breeze. Plus you'll want to protect the wires from the heat with plastic tubing.I like the tubing thats cut diagonally since you can wrap that onto the wires after everything is assembled.
